Cardinals third baseman Matt Carpenter went 2 for 3 with two home runs and four runs batted in, guiding St. Louis to a 10-2 win over the Reds. 

Carpenter took opposing pitcher Brandon Finnegan deep in the third and fifth innings, providing his fifth and sixth home runs of the year against left-handed pitching. The 29-year-old has showed off his power lately, hitting five home runs in his last 31 at-bats.
